Know what you’re actually signing up for

You need to read the wagering requirement before you celebrate any headline number, because a big bonus figure means little if the turnover clause eats your balance in three days. Say you deposit fifty dollars and the site asks for thirty times that amount before you can withdraw any winnings, then you’re looking at a thousand-dollar grind that most casual players won’t finish without tilting. The smart move is to check the game weighting too, since slots often count fully while table games might only contribute a tenth or less toward the target. Liam Carter, Product Analytics Lead, Oceanic Gaming Strategy, puts it plainly: “Players who ignore the contribution percentages usually run out of time long before they clear the bonus.” You can see how a bonus that looks generous on the surface turns into a treadmill if you don’t map the rules first.

Read the wagering rules like a contract, not a slogan

You need to treat the terms as a contract rather than a slogan, because the words that matter most are usually buried below the bright promo banner. A real premium event casino offer Australia should spell out the wagering multiplier, the game contributions, the maximum bet limit during the bonus, and the time window you’ve got to clear it all. If any of those pieces are vague or missing, that’s a warning sign worth taking seriously, especially if you’ve been burned by a promo that turned out to have a hidden catch. You’ll save yourself a lot of frustration by checking those details before you deposit, not after you’ve already started spinning.

The maximum bet rule is one of the easiest things to overlook, yet it can void your bonus if you push a spin or a hand beyond the limit while the promotion is active. A sensible approach is to keep your stakes within the stated ceiling even when you feel confident, because a single oversized bet can wipe out the benefit you came for. You’ll also want to check whether the bonus applies to all games or only to a selected list, since a restricted pool can shrink your options faster than you expect. Pick the right games for the bonus you claimed

You should choose games that actually count well toward the wagering target, because playing the wrong title can drain your bonus progress without giving you a fair shot at clearing it. Slots usually contribute the full amount, while table games and live dealer titles might count for less or even be excluded entirely during a promotion. A smart player checks the contribution list before they start, then builds a session around the games that move the needle instead of the ones that just look flashy on the lobby. You’ll clear the bonus faster and keep your head clearer if you’re not fighting the rules while you play.

The volatility of the game matters too, since a high-variance title can burn through your balance in a few punishing runs even when the bonus is active. A more measured game can give you longer sessions and more chances to hit the turnover target without blowing the bankroll in a single bad stretch.
